Output 142ff6a1104815536e403f57ad36a0d272d4ea6909360d4d65d9a5a19283c1e8:3

value
1951896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6874197b824a827cad87d265f3bd9b76f00a000c OP_EQUAL
address
3BDKHEPUQdDHYkvvByeCLKQKYXRcgrKDy8
transaction
142ff6a1104815536e403f57ad36a0d272d4ea6909360d4d65d9a5a19283c1e8
spent
true